Synopsis "The Meeting of Two Pandemics: Covid-19 and Obesity"
Obesity is a chronic disease that has as its origin a complex causal chain of multifactorial etiology, where genetic, social and environmental factors interact; that is, both the lifestyle of the individual and the social and economic determinants are involved. It is characterized by an increase in body fat deposits and therefore weight gain, caused by a positive energy balance, which occurs when food intake exceeds energy expenditure; and, as a result, the excess is stored as fat in the form of fat.excess is stored as fat in the body. (Lomas, 2000)
